What is the J-1 Nonimmigrant Visa program for au pairs from Peru?
The J-1 Nonimmigrant Visa program for au pairs allows young people from Peru to live and work temporarily in the United States as nannies. To participate, they must be sponsored by an exchange agency designated by the United States Department of State. Requirements include childcare experience, knowledge of the English language and completion of a training program.
What are the requirements for registering a non-profit foundation in Bolivia?
The registration of a non-profit foundation in Bolivia is carried out before the Ministry of Justice and Institutional Transparency. You must submit the bylaws, list of members, and comply with the established legal requirements to obtain authorization and operate as a non-profit entity.
